Anabolism, the metabolic process of building molecules, is what allows muscles to grow and repair. Understanding what is anabolic protein involves recognizing that the term refers less to a single ingredient and more to a strategic blend of proteins and other nutrients designed to maximize this growth phase. This blend works by providing the body with a potent mix of essential amino acids, often with complementary compounds, to support muscle recovery and hypertrophy.

Many athletes are confused by the term "anabolic protein," with research revealing that these products are often simply blends that combine whey protein with other ingredients such as creatine or casein. Deciding between anabolic protein or whey protein hinges on your specific fitness goals, whether a pure protein source or a comprehensive, high-calorie formula is needed.
